导航:首页 > IDC知识 > java域名解析ip

java域名解析ip

发布时间:2020-11-30 19:16:01

1、Java web放到服务器上tomcat的webapps下麦呢后可不可以设置ip直接访问而不是要在ip后加上端口号和项目名

这要分2部分
1,省略项目名,把编译后的war包解压放到webapps/ROOT(如果没有则新建)下。版或者在conf文件下编辑权server.xml。找到<Host></Host>然后在标签中间添加<Context path="" docBase ="C:/Program Files/apache-tomcat-8.5.28/webapps/main-webapp/"/>里面的路径是我的项目存放地方,要改为你的路径
2,端口号省略,将端口改为80

2、java项目如何修改访问访问地址

这个与部署无关,与tomcat服务器配置有关,
记事本打开配置文件server.xml,可以参照下面的配置,内增加或修改address内容为192.168.99.3,如下容:
<Connector port="8084" address="192.168.99.3" protocol="HTTP/1.1"
connectionTimeout="20000"
redirectPort="8443" />
参照上面的代码修改你的server.xml,修改好后重新启动tomcat服务器,即可。

3、我用JAVA写一个域名解析的程序,请问解析的原理是什么? 我电脑并没有联网,但是程序照样可以把域

你这问题很奇葩,你用java写一个域名解析的程序,程序你都写出来了,难道你不知道解析的原理?那你是怎么把程序写出来的?我很好奇。

4、Java中InetAddress.getHostAddress()当域名无法解析时,返回的值是什么?

如果域名无法解析的时候,是会报异常的UnknownHostException
返回地址了,说明你还是正确解析了,根本不存在什么默认值的

5、java中怎么将域名解析为ip-CSDN论坛

import java.net.*;
public class Demo82{
    public static void main(String[] args) throws Exception{
        InetAddress id = InetAddress.getByName("www.网络.com");
        System.out.println(id.getHostAddress());
    }
}

6、如何使tomcat在win service绑定域名并且访问java web

1
先说几个概念: 什么是域名? 域名是为了让浏览网站的人更好的识别,访问而出来的一个概念版, 它对应的是你权网站的ip地址, 在域名绑定过程中也叫做解析. 什么叫做解析呢? 就是把你网站的ip和你的域名做一个绑定, 例如: 你是举例, 这个ip是本机的localhost), 这个过程就是叫做解析. 而解析成功就是代表着绑定域名成功.

2
上图中说明了域名提供商解析域名的过程. 域名解析完成, 下面需要做的就是找到我们的项目, 在绑定域名的时候, 一定要注意, 绑定域名只能绑定80端口, 其他的端口将无法绑定, 所以, 这里就要求我们的项目是80端口的, 怎么更改为80端口, 可以在系列教程中看到.
例如: 项目地址如何把这个项目和域名绑定在一起呢? 这里需要更改tomcat中conf目录下的server.xml, 我们要做的功能就需要修改该文件.如下图

7、java中怎么将域名解析为ip

可参与下述代码:

public String getIP(String name) {
InetAddress address = null;
try {
address = InetAddress.getByName(name);
} catch (UnknownHostException e) {
e.printStackTrace();
System.out.println("获取内失败容");
}
return address.getHostAddress().toString();
}

8、这两天在JAVA WEB项目,登录要使用https,于是Tomcat配置SSL并部署至服务器,遇到下面的问题,求解答!

首先你的域名能否解析到你外网的固定IP
PING 你的域名解析的IP看是不是外网的固定专IP

然后你把外网的什么端口映射属到了你服务器的内网IP+端口上
检查一下路由器映射。
如果你是直接协议加域名这样外网访问的话(http://+域名+项目名)或者(https://+域名+项目名)
你得把默认端口
80端口映射到服务器的内网IP+端口80上
443端口映射到服务器的内网IP+端口8443上

9、java 缓存的域名解析表怎么获取

内存数据库有现成的redis,高效存取键值对,键设为你的查询条件,值设为回你的查询结果转为答字符串
查询时先从redis取,没有再查数据库,并且设置redis的过期时间,这种方式需要项目对实时性要求不高,这样你才能用缓存,而且如果你的项目没有明显的热点,即没有某些内容确定会多次被查到,那你缓存就不会命中,添加缓存反而影响你得速度

redis是一种nosql的内存数据库,感兴趣你可以了解一下,优点就是性能强劲

与java域名解析ip相关的知识